Use a graphing calculator to find the value of the correlation coefficient r and determine if there is a strong correlation amon

g the data. (12, 28), (15, 50), (18, 14), (21, 28), (24, 36)Group of answer choicesweak positive correlationstrong negative correlationstrong positive correlationweak negative correlation

The value of the correlation is -0.0721 and it is a weak negative correlation

<h3>How to determine the correlation coefficient?</h3>

The points are given as:

(12, 28), (15, 50), (18, 14), (21, 28), (24, 36)

Enter the above points in a graphing calculator.

From the graphing calculator, we have the following summary:

<u>X Values</u>

  • Sum X = 90
  • Mean = 18
  • ∑(X - Mx)^2 = SSx = 90

<u>Y Values</u>

  • Sum Y = 156
  • Mean = 31.2
  • ∑(Y - My)^2 = SSy = 692.8

<u>X and Y Combined</u>

  • N = 5
  • ∑(X - Mx)(Y - My) = -18

<u>R Calculation</u>

r = ∑((X - My)(Y - Mx)) / √((SSx)(SSy))

This gives

r = -18 / √((90)(692.8)) = -0.0721

So, the correlation coefficient is -0.0721

The above is a negative correlation because it is less than 0 and it is a weak correlation because it is closer to 0 than -1

Hence, the correlation is a weak negative correlation
